WebThe amount of rent you pay will vary according to where you live in London. Across London, the average monthly rent for a 2-bedroom London Living Rent home is around £1,077 a month, almost three quarters of the median market rent. The Mayor publishes benchmark London Living Rent levels for every neighbourhood in the capital, updated annually. WebDec 8, 2024 · The initial pilot scheme. WebThe Right to Buy scheme allows Secure Council Tenants the opportunity to buy their home at a price lower than the market value. This is because the length of time you have spent as a tenant entitles you to a discount. This page describes the Right to Buy scheme as its works today. Southside opened in 1971 as the Wandsworth Arndale Centre, and was the largest of the UK-wide chain of Arndale Centres with 110 shops. It occupies much of the town centre of Wandsworth, with five blocks of apartments above and the River Wandle running beneath, in a culvert.
